Boiler rep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ues that impair the operation of a boiler system. Technicians inspect components such as the thermostat, valves, pilot light, and heat exchanger to identify malfunctions or damage. Repairs may include replacing faulty parts, adjusting controls, or addressing leaks to restore the boiler’s efficiency and safety. Proper repair work ensures the system functions reliably, providing consistent heating for the property.
Many common problems lead property owners to seek boiler repair services. These include insufficient heat output, unusual noises during operation, frequent cycling, or leaks around the unit. Other issues involve pilot light failures, pressure imbalances, or corrosion within the system. Addressing these problems promptly can prevent more extensive damage, reduce energy waste, and maintain a comfortable indoor environment.

Repair Costs - Typical expenses for boiler repairs can range from $200 to $1,000 depending on the issue. Minor repairs like replacing valves or sensors tend to be on the lower end, while major component replacements cost more.
Replacement Parts - The cost of parts such as thermostats or burners usually falls between $50 and $300. The price varies based on the specific part and boiler model involved in the repair.
Labor Charges - Service labor fees for boiler repairs generally range from $100 to $500. The total depends on the complexity of the repair and local service rates in Media, PA.
Service Call Fees - Many service providers charge a service call fee between $50 and $150. This fee covers the technician’s visit to diagnose and assess the boiler issue before any work begins.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a boiler needs repair? Signs include inconsistent heating, strange noises, leaks, or a sudden increase in energy bills. If these occur, contacting a local service provider for an inspection is recommended.
How long does boiler repair typically take? The duration depends on the issue's complexity,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a day by a professional technician.
Are emergency boiler repairs available? Many local service providers offer emergency repair services for urgent issues that affect heating or safety. Contact a provider to inquire about availability.
What should I do if my boiler is leaking? Turn off the boiler and contact a qualified technician promptly to assess and repair the leak to prevent further damage.
How often should a boiler be serviced to prevent repairs? Regular maintenance, typically annually, can help identify potential issues early and reduce the likelihood of unexpected repairs. Contact local pros for service options.
